The TPS2383APMR belongs to the category of Power over Ethernet (PoE) controllers.
It is primarily used for managing power and data transmission in PoE systems.
The TPS2383APMR comes in a small outline package (SOP) with a specific pin configuration.
The essence of TPS2383APMR lies in its ability to facilitate the implementation of PoE technology by providing control and management functions.
The product is typically packaged in reels or tubes, with a quantity of around 250 units per reel/tube.
The TPS2383APMR operates by receiving power and data signals from an Ethernet switch through the MDI pins. It then processes and manages the power delivery to connected PoE devices based on their power requirements and priority levels. The controller ensures efficient power utilization and provides protection against potential faults or overload conditions.
The TPS2383APMR is widely used in various applications, including: 1. IP cameras and surveillance systems 2. Wireless access points 3. VoIP phones 4. Industrial automation equipment 5. Building management systems
